An easy method to change the width of the chart lines is to select the line/lines, right click, and at menu choose “Format Data Series,” and, then choose “Line Style,” to change width selection. WebJul 18, 2011 · So, to set the mark line thickness, we use: Dim ser As Series. Set ser = ActiveChart.SeriesCollection (1) ser.Format.Line.Weight = 12 'Sets both marker line and series line thickness. ser.Border.Weight = 2 'Reapply series line thickness only. WebApr 5, 2024 · Here’s how you can do this: Select the cells that you want to add borders to. Click on the Home tab in the ribbon. In the Font group, click on the Borders button. From the drop-down menu, select More Borders. In the Format Cells dialog box that appears, select the Border tab. Under Style, select the desired line style and thickness.

You have to format each line individually. You can speed it up a little by selecting a line series and using the Format Tab > Shape outline > Weight. to select the require thickness. Then use the arrow key to move to the next series and F4 to repeat.
